8de358d99f
(de)compression src fixes and windows binaries
2025-12-30 16:35:43 -06:00
4f0703ea62
Merge remote-tracking branch 'codemann/OWMain' into GKNew
2025-12-12 18:16:07 -06:00
codemann8
581e45a63c
Merge branch 'DRUnstable' into OWMain
2025-12-03 09:37:31 -06:00
aerinon
7f7ffeb5fb
feat: lamp cone bitmask settings
2025-11-14 14:37:15 -07:00
codemann8
4d3c2bd7dc
Added custom gfx for Ped and Murahdahla
2025-11-03 10:59:08 -06:00
codemann8
2ffcb1c3bd
Implemented Custom Goal Framework
2025-10-29 00:08:16 -05:00
9b7e5646b3
Improve junk item configuration
2025-09-05 20:47:36 -05:00
e4f9c4cffc
Add variable ganon vulnerability mode
2025-09-03 19:53:10 -05:00
cef41b1674
Merge branch 'OWMain' into GKNew
2025-09-01 10:56:43 -05:00
codemann8
060554a5fb
Implemented ability to change GT cutscene gfx
2025-08-25 15:20:36 -05:00
642aec9112
Fix gloom heart icons to be loaded via DMA
2025-05-18 02:32:39 -05:00
bc0f396275
Challenge modes: OHKO and Gloom
2025-05-18 00:59:34 -05:00
a3f892975f
Merge branch 'OWMain' into GKNew
2025-05-04 15:18:54 -05:00
codemann8
aabb649578
Initial Follower Shuffle Implementation
2025-04-30 06:18:08 -05:00
e92aa018e3
Multiworld junk item shortening
2025-03-17 19:02:02 -05:00
66e4e91beb
Dashing mimics and crystal books
2025-03-09 16:42:54 -05:00
bc966c0f99
Dark room modes
2025-03-09 13:25:22 -05:00
codemann8
51ee4f94c2
Added ability to suppress dungeon item textboxes when items appear in their respective dungeons
2024-12-25 22:56:05 -06:00
codemann8
f9da730caf
Initial Prize Shuffle Implementation
2024-05-23 18:23:26 -05:00
codemann8
e71c7641b5
Swap some table variables to match upstream
2024-04-13 10:15:49 -05:00
codemann8
d75c72f85d
Some byte designation corrections + formatting
2024-04-12 15:58:09 -06:00
codemann8
2367f16179
Formatting and notation
2024-04-10 04:26:17 -05:00
codemann8
a70251d2b2
Applied labels and byte designators
2024-04-09 09:26:27 -06:00
codemann8
9178309286
Minor consistency
2024-03-30 04:20:31 -05:00
codemann8
75fd81ab57
Merged in DR v1.4.1.6
2024-02-23 11:11:59 -06:00
KrisDavie
660674c051
Add toggle to override aga1 invulnerability in standard
2024-01-03 10:53:22 -07:00
Randall Rupper
553fb272a0
fix: remove terrorpin ai code
2024-01-03 10:32:47 -07:00
aerinon
134651e4fb
Merge remote-tracking branch 'baserom/master' into MergeDecompression
...
# Conflicts:
# LTTP_RND_GeneralBugfixes.asm
# inventory.asm
# itemdatatables.asm
# newitems.asm
2023-09-07 12:21:22 -06:00
cassidoxa
2cead7ae92
Fix Active flute standing item gfx
...
Move setting dungeon completed to prize pickup (or after aga1/aga2)
Fix some inverted tiles
Remove text-related conditional assembly
Make InventoryTable_properties 16 bits wide
Fix expanded save slot writing to cart SRAM
Fix HUD resetting with red potion
2023-09-02 15:55:37 -04:00
aerinon
9fc85218ae
Fixed ExtendedSRAM not saving
...
Fix enemy drops and pots with Fairies/Chickens/Big Magic
Fixed Big Magic refill when in chests/standing items
Changed shop code to respect ShopEnableCount flag
2023-09-01 14:13:01 -06:00
aerinon
d09aea3ff9
2 byte compass counts
2023-08-30 12:33:27 -06:00
aerinon
51011dcada
Merge remote-tracking branch 'baserom/master' into MergeDecompression
...
# Conflicts:
# events.asm
# newitems.asm
# shopkeeper.asm
# tables.asm
Plus attempt to update standing items
2023-08-28 12:01:57 -06:00
cassidoxa
52d2616537
RomSpeed option
2023-08-26 23:24:34 -04:00
cassidoxa
05a79ad2d9
Fix Ped/GT open modes
...
Fix key colors
2023-08-26 20:29:38 -04:00
cassidoxa
90ffa8bd23
Fix cave state item cutscene flag with boss hearts
...
Add item substitutions
2023-08-25 21:11:48 -04:00
aerinon
09702e659d
Merge remote-tracking branch 'baserom/master' into MergeDecompression
...
# Conflicts:
# goalitem.asm
# inventory.asm
# invertedmaps.asm
# newhud.asm
# pendantcrystalhud.asm
Also some bugfixes here and there
2023-08-24 16:16:31 -06:00
aerinon
f1dda4a8c0
Attempt to re-write standing items using the new decompressed gfx.
...
Fix a few bus left over from merge
2023-08-23 16:06:31 -06:00
aerinon
2a789b04e4
Merge remote-tracking branch 'baserom/master' into MergeDecompression
...
# Conflicts:
# LTTP_RND_GeneralBugfixes.asm
# bookofmudora.asm
# build.bat
# catfish.asm
# compasses.asm
# contrib.asm
# darkworldspawn.asm
# entrances.asm
# events.asm
# floodgatesoftlock.asm
# flute.asm
# framehook.asm
# goalitem.asm
# halfmagicbat.asm
# heartpieces.asm
# hooks.asm
# inventory.asm
# invertedmaps.asm
# itemtext_lower.asm
# lampmantlecone.asm
# mantle.asm
# msu.asm
# music.asm
# newhud.asm
# newitems.asm
# pendantcrystalhud.asm
# ram.asm
# rngfixes.asm
# roomloading.asm
# shopkeeper.asm
# stats.asm
# stats/credits.asm
# stats/creditsnew.asm
# stats/statConfig.asm
# tables.asm
# tablets.asm
# utilities.asm
# zoraking.asm
2023-08-23 13:02:39 -06:00
cassidoxa
66540f2819
Replace GT, Ganon vuln crystal checks, ped check with new system
...
InvincibleGanon 0x18003E -> GanonVulnerableMode 0x1801A8-0x1801A9
NumberOfCrystalsRequiredForTower 0x18005E -> GanonsTowerOpenTarget 0x18019A-0x18019B
NumberOfCrystalsRequiredForGanon 0x18005F -> GanonVulnerableTarget 0x1801A6-0x1801A7
Various fixes
Moved CrystalCounter to word length space $7EF471 -> $7EF476
2023-08-21 20:43:27 -04:00
cassidoxa
e206d6f368
Small fixes
2023-08-15 23:55:53 -04:00
cassidoxa
aaf970b837
Heart colors
2023-08-13 13:46:21 -04:00
cassidoxa
103f072cf3
Add back some JP characters and re-arrange player name screen
...
Re-arrange a bunch of text-related stuff
Fix post-credits game counter
Fix bows
2023-08-11 02:10:54 -04:00
cassidoxa
56cb17a0a3
Small fixes
2023-08-08 01:00:49 -04:00
cassidoxa
39ac6c301a
Fix mushroom gfx loading
2023-08-07 13:50:33 -04:00
cassidoxa
87e665965c
Free crystals and ability to shuffle dungeon prizes
...
Overworld map code via Aerinon
2023-08-06 23:07:39 -04:00
cassidoxa
cb16ffc20b
Merge branch 'master' into decompressed
...
Also some pendant receipt and palette fixes
2023-08-02 17:40:38 -04:00
cassidoxa
8ed4cbda1d
Palette handling & sprite props data tables
...
Statically assign item data tables
Fix some save-related bugs
Fix dungeon item notice in "this dungeon" with free dungeon items
2023-08-01 17:13:47 -04:00
cassidoxa
d3ed95d639
Refactor inventory.asm
...
Refactor extended save data to use MVN
Free small keys can be place in their own dungeon
2023-07-29 00:48:34 -04:00
cassidoxa
878536903e
Initial total item count HUD
...
Initial 100% item collection Ganon vulnerability
2023-06-05 15:05:31 -04:00
codemann8
20f8ef457e
Converting item GFX drawing to use pottery draw method
2023-05-05 20:54:36 -05:00